在现代社交媒体和网络时代,文本框不仅是文字输入的地方,也是个人风格和文化表达的重要方式。以纯白色为主流的标准文本框已经不再满足许多用户对于视觉感受和个性化需求。因此,如何自定义文本框样式让你的内容更加独特也变得重要起来。本文将介绍一些自定义文本框样式的基本概念和方法,让你的文本框与众不同。
1. 背景颜色和纹理
一种简单而有效的方法是改变文本框的背景颜色和纹理。无论是纯色、渐变还是花纹,改变背景的颜色和纹理都能吸引人们的眼球并提升阅读体验。在Web设计中,常常用CSS来改变文本框的背景。下面是一个使用CSS设置文本框背景颜色和纹理的实例。
```CSS
textarea {
background-color: #FDF5E6;
background-image: url(bg-image.jpg);
background-repeat: no-repeat;
}
```
上面的CSS代码定义了一个文本框的背景颜色为 #FDF5E6,背景图片为 bg-image.jpg,并且该图片不平铺。
2. 修改边框样式
边框是文本框的另一个关键部分,使用不同的样式和颜色可以让文本框看起来更有个性。Web设计中,同样使用CSS来修改文本框的边框。下面是一些示例代码:
```CSS
textarea {
border: 2px solid #F00; /*实心红色边框*/
border-style: dotted; /*点状边框*/
border-radius: 10px; /*圆角半径*/
box-shadow: 5px 5px 5px #888; /*阴影效果*/
}
```
上述代码中,border属性定义了实心红色边框。border-style属性可以定义点状边框等不同类型的边框。border-radius属性可以定义边框的圆角程度。box-shadow属性可以为文本框添加阴影效果,可以更好地突出文本框。
3. 修改字体样式
字体是文本框中最重要的元素之一。通过改变字体的样式、大小和颜色等属性,可以进一步使文本框看起来更加个性化。同样地,在Web设计中,使用CSS来设计字体。下面是一些示例代码:
```CSS
textarea {
font-family: "Microsoft Yahei", sans-serif; /*字体*/
font-size: 20px; /*字号大小*/
color: #000; /*字体颜色*/
text-align: left; /*文本对齐方式*/
line-height: 1.5em; /*行高*/
}
```
上述代码中,font-family属性可以定义字体,font-size属性可以定义字号大小,color属性可以定义字体颜色等等。text-align属性可以定义文本对齐方式,line-height属性可以定义行高。这些属性的修改可以极大程度上有效地对文本框进行个性化定制。
4. 应用图片元素
应用图片可以更好地丰富文本框的内容和外观。可以通过和图片相关的属性来自定义文本框。例如使用background-image属性和background-repeat属性将图片应用在文本框上。
Web设计中,可以通过以下代码来实现:
```CSS
textarea {
background-image: url(icon.webp);
background-repeat: no-repeat;
background-origin: content-box;
padding-left: 20px;
}
```
上述代码中,background-image属性与 background-repeat属性将图片应用到文本框上,并且 background-origin属性将图片放在文本框左侧, padding-left属性增加文本框的左侧余白。这样,我们就可以通过应用相关图片使文本框看起来更加丰富多彩。
在这四种方法中,适当地组合不同的样式和属性,可以轻松地自定义文本框样式,使其看起来更加独特、个性化、专业化。通过改变文本框的外观,您不仅可以提升页面的视觉感受,也可以表达自己的个性和文化。